Epoxy Coatings Industry Statistics

With a 3.5% projected CAGR for the epoxy resins market from 2024 to 2029 and epoxy-based coatings stakes embedded across a USD 7.6 billion global epoxy resins market and a USD 5.8 billion epoxy coating market, this page connects growth with the corrosion and floor performance demands that keep epoxy systems in play. It also pairs application reality with compliance and testing pressure, from ISO 12944 durability expectations and ASTM pull off and abrasion checks to VOC and hazard regulations that are reshaping what formulators can ship.

04 · Category

Performance Metrics8 stats

01
ASTM D4541 pull-off adhesion testing measures coating-substrate bond strength in MPa or psi for epoxy coatings acceptance criteria
02
ASTM D4060 Taber abrasion testing reports wear in mg loss after a set number of cycles, a performance metric used for epoxy floor coatings
03
ASTM D3359 provides coating adhesion assessment via cross-cut tape tests, widely used to qualify epoxy coatings before service
04
Moisture vapor transmission rate (MVTR) is quantified in g/m²/day to evaluate epoxy floor coating systems’ barrier performance
05
Thermal conductivity for cured epoxy coatings is typically measured in W/m·K and used in insulation/coating heat-management designs
06
Hardness of epoxy coatings is commonly measured using pencil hardness ratings (e.g., ASTM D3363), a quantified performance indicator
07
Elongation at break is used to quantify epoxy coating flexibility under stress (ASTM D2370/D638 variants depending on system)
08
Wet/dry film density is measured via gravimetric methods (ASTM D1475) to estimate applied dry film thickness consistency in epoxy coatings
Interpretation

Performance Metrics Interpretation

Across key performance metrics for epoxy coatings, adhesion, abrasion resistance, and barrier behavior are repeatedly quantified using standardized tests and measurable units such as MPa or psi for ASTM D4541 pull-off strength, mg weight loss in ASTM D4060 Taber abrasion, and MVTR in g/m²/day, showing that acceptance and durability are driven by numeric, lab-validated thresholds rather than subjective inspection.
